Sea Level Solutions Days 

Since 2015, Eyes on the Rise has co-sponsored Sea Level Solutions Days with FIU’s Sea Level Solutions Center. During this event, citizens from around Miami-Dade County measure and document sunny-day flooding during the King Tides, or the highest high tides of the season, which usually occur during the fall. Citizens take photos of flooded areas, measure the depth of flooded areas and take water samples that are analyzed by scientists at FIU.

Mapping the Data

Citizen scientists use a data collection app to record the depth and salinity of flood water, if any. They also take photos of the site of the flooding. The data is then displayed on a map, like this one from September 2019.
